summaryrefslogtreecommitdiff
path: root/rhel/etc_sysconfig_network-scripts_ifup-ovs
diff options
context:
space:
mode:
authorBen Pfaff <blp@nicira.com>2012-02-03 09:33:47 -0800
committerBen Pfaff <blp@nicira.com>2012-02-03 09:34:44 -0800
commite31f6c5d1c26e9b86adb6449226b4f08f2c8d7a5 (patch)
treefbe3d380084fbed2262a0bea02f8c25941b8e50a /rhel/etc_sysconfig_network-scripts_ifup-ovs
parentedcbeb4d420bb71001e460ab4d1b8cfce61eea79 (diff)
downloadopenvswitch-e31f6c5d1c26e9b86adb6449226b4f08f2c8d7a5.tar.gz
rhel: Simplify ifup-ovs script use of "case".
Suggested-by: "Alexey I. Froloff" <raorn@altlinux.org> Signed-off-by: Ben Pfaff <blp@nicira.com>
Diffstat (limited to 'rhel/etc_sysconfig_network-scripts_ifup-ovs')
-rwxr-xr-xrhel/etc_sysconfig_network-scripts_ifup-ovs7
1 files changed, 2 insertions, 5 deletions
diff --git a/rhel/etc_sysconfig_network-scripts_ifup-ovs b/rhel/etc_sysconfig_network-scripts_ifup-ovs
index 18cebc4dd..4773ee427 100755
--- a/rhel/etc_sysconfig_network-scripts_ifup-ovs
+++ b/rhel/etc_sysconfig_network-scripts_ifup-ovs
@@ -37,11 +37,8 @@ case "$TYPE" in
OVSBridge)
ovs-vsctl -- --may-exist add-br "$DEVICE" $OVS_OPTIONS ${OVS_EXTRA+-- $OVS_EXTRA}
if [ "${OVSBOOTPROTO}" = "dhcp" ] && [ -n "${OVSINTF}" ]; then
- case ${OVSDHCPINTERFACES} in
- ${OVSINTF#ifcfg-} | \
- "${OVSINTF#ifcfg-},"* | \
- *",${OVSINTF#ifcfg-}" | \
- *",${OVSINTF#ifcfg-},"*)
+ case ,${OVSDHCPINTERFACES}, in
+ *,${OVSINTF#ifcfg-},*)
BOOTPROTO=dhcp ${OTHERSCRIPT} ${CONFIG}
;;
esac